6 step formula for guiding your youth about their issues

Ali Muattar May 20, 2026 2 min read 0 comments

Guiding the youth through their issues requires a thoughtful and supportive approach. As a mentor or role model, you can make a significant positive impact on their lives. Here’s a six-step formula to help you effectively guide the youth through their challenges and issues:

Active Listening and Empathy:

Create a safe and non-judgmental environment where the youth feel comfortable sharing their thoughts and concerns. Practice active listening, giving them your full attention and validating their feelings. Show empathy and understanding to let them know that you genuinely care about their well-being.

Encourage Open Communication:

Encourage open and honest communication. Let the youth know that they can talk to you about anything without fear of judgment. Be approachable and receptive to their thoughts and feelings, no matter how difficult or sensitive the topic may be.

Identify and Validate Their Feelings:

Help the youth identify and label their emotions. Validate their feelings, even if you don’t fully understand them. Let them know that it’s okay to feel a wide range of emotions and that their feelings are valid.

Provide Guidance, Not Solutions:

As a guide, your role is to provide support and guidance, not necessarily to solve their problems for them. Help them explore different perspectives and options, but allow them to make their own decisions. This empowers them to take ownership of their lives and builds their problem-solving skills.

Encourage Personal Growth and Resilience:

Empower the youth to learn from their challenges and setbacks. Encourage resilience and a growth mindset. Remind them that failures are opportunities for learning and growth, and that they can bounce back from adversity stronger than before.

Offer Resources and Professional Help:

While you can provide valuable guidance, it’s essential to recognize when the youth’s issues may require professional help. If their challenges are beyond your expertise, encourage them to seek assistance from a counselor, therapist, or other appropriate professionals.

Conclusion:

Guiding the youth through their issues involves being a patient and compassionate listener, providing support and encouragement, and empowering them to navigate their challenges. By offering a safe space for open communication and empowering them to make decisions and learn from their experiences, you can play a pivotal role in their personal growth and development. Remember that each youth is unique, so adapt your approach based on their individual needs and circumstances.
